Don "Doug" Walter, Jr., passed away on Wednesday, November 27, 2019. Doug was born December 15, 1970 in Austin, Texas to Don and Cindy Walter.
He sparked! He had a wonderful sense of humor that could be a bit off-kilter at times. He knew something about everything and was happy to share his opinion , loved music , enjoyed the outdoors, spending time with his kids and never met a stranger . Doug had friends far and wide, friends with rough and calloused hands and friends with polished nails. He fit in with both. He was a father, brother, son, friend, joker and a man who loved his family. He was most proud of his children.
He blessed many and always made everyone laugh. M a y he rest in eternal peace with BMX tracks and a wave to catch forever in reach.
He is survived by his daughters, Tessa and Eden Walter of Houston , Texas; son , Wyatt Walter of Houston , Texas; mother , Cindy Walter and wife Jane Townsend of Epsom, Surrey , England; father , Don Walter and wife Deborah of Cypress , Texas; sister , Emily Barlow and husband Alex of Houston , Texas; brother , William "Bill" Walter and wife Andrea of Houston , Texas ; along with numerous other relatives and friends . He was an awesome uncle to Ethan , Luna and Emma.
He is preceded in death by his grandparents Henry Ditzley "Dick" and Fay e Alston; Don and Dorothy Walter ; uncle , Curtis Walter ; and , aunt , Deb orah Embry.
